RE: Collision of clef and note - how to fix?

Alasdair

The solution to this is to move the beams down a little with

\override Beam #'positions = #'(yLeft . yRight) where the
y's are replaced by suitable (negative in your case)
numbers.

Subject: Collision of clef and note - how to fix?


The attached image shows the problem I have -  a clef
colliding with a note beam.  How can I fix this?  (I'm using
2.10.33).  I would be happy to either move the note, or
include some "hard space" (if that exists in Lilypond) or
fiddle with the beam properties.  But I'm not sure how to
easily do any of these.
